Chelsea hero Joe Cole has offered Todd Boehly his services to help his old club in any way he can. The former England international believes the Blues need past players to help bridge the gap between different generations at Stamford Bridge.
Chelsea are coming towards the end of their worst season in recent memory.
They are in a fight to finish in the top half of the Premier League and current interim boss Frank Lampard is the fourth coach to have taken to the dugout.
Lampard was brought back following the sacking of Graham Potter, who lasted less than seven months in the hot seat in west London. He is being assisted by former team-mate and fellow Chelsea legend Ashley Cole. Joe Cole believes a lack of former players being around the Chelsea setup has played a big part in their downturn this season. Petr Cech was the technical and performance advisor up until last summer but left following Boehly's purchase of the club.
